Compressibility of soil 2

• A stress increase caused by the construction of


foundations or other loads compresses soil layers.
• The compression is caused by
– Deformation of soil particles
– Relocation of soil particles
– Expulsion of water or air from void spaces.
• Soil settlement can be divided in three categories
– Immediate settlement (elastic settlement)
– Primary consolidation settlement
– Secondary consolidation settlement
